Transaction 57d38eea7097df016ca92ee8ba12d1948d1a108dff70954591868ff9da73d108

2 Input
1 Outputs
  • 57d38eea7097df016ca92ee8ba12d1948d1a108dff70954591868ff9da73d108:0
  • value  37612
    address  36Nc9qYRfSb2c8tj3faAPVTdNNFxEPpRd7